最近我见过很多关于btrfs的信息。 我一直在考虑ext4为我的下一个文件系统,但是被诱惑反而btrfs。 btrfs有多广泛使用? 优缺点都有什么?
想知道在CentOS 6中目录内可以存储的文件数量是否有限制。有一个特定的目录可能有数百万个子目录。 除了存储容量之外,目录中可以包含的文件数量是否有限制? (我在这里假设“文件”可以是文件或目录)。 非常感谢!
我很快就会拥有一个文件夹,数千个文件,每个文件的大小只有几KB。 我将需要通过Windowsnetworking从一个UNC共享转移到另一个。 一般来说,简单地复制整个文件会更快吗?还是更快地将它们压缩(例如,以最快的模式使用7zip)并发送一个或几个大文件? 或者在实践中没有区别?
有没有人有一个工具或脚本,将recursion更正目录上的文件权限? 在Ubuntu Linux机器上,一堆文件被错误地复制到一个具有完整777权限(用户,组,其他 – 读,写,执行)的USB磁盘。 我想把它们放回用户的目录中。 目录应该是775,所有其他文件可以是664.所有的文件是图像,文件或MP3,所以他们都不需要是可执行的。 如果目录位被设置,那么它需要执行,否则它只需要用户和组,读写。 我认为这是值得检查,如果这样的实用工具之前一起hacking一个shell脚本:)
我在这个主题上看到的最后一个真正的问题是大约两年前( ext4准备好用于生产 )。 在这段时间内, ext4又如何改进? XFS , JFS和ext3是备用的可靠select。 我只在最近的Ubuntutesting/开发环境中使用了ext4,并没有看到任何问题 – 但是它们也是低使用率的工作站,虚拟机和一次性的培训环境。 从速度和可靠性的angular度来看,ext4现在是如何堆积起来的,特别是XFS和JFS已经有了一些成熟的时间了。 ZFS是一个可行的select(看起来它是一个保险丝 模块 ,可能不适用于Linux)。
我pipe理一个包含一个文件存储的应用程序,在这个文件存储中,所有文件的文件名都等于他们的md5总和。 所有文件都存储在一个目录中。 目前有成千上万,但很快它们应该是服务器上的数百万个文件。 当前服务器在ext4文件系统上运行Ubuntu 11.10。 有人告诉我,把许多文件放在一个目录中是不明智的,因为这会大大增加查找时间和可靠性(他有一个单个目录可能指向的最大文件的故事,导致一个大的链接列表)。 相反,他build议创build子目录,例如文件名的子string。 但是,这会使我的应用程序中的一些事情变得更加繁琐。 这仍然是真的,或者现代文件系统(如ext4)有更有效的方法来处理这个问题,自然而然地扩展吗? 维基百科有一些关于文件系统的细节,但是它并没有真正说明每个目录的最大文件或查询时间。
几乎无处不在,我在日志中失败抱怨No space left on device Gitlab日志: ==> /var/log/gitlab/nginx/current <== 2016-11-29_20:26:51.61394 2016/11/29 20:26:51 [emerg] 4871#0: open() "/var/opt/gitlab/nginx/nginx.pid" failed (28: No space left on device) Dovecot电子邮件日志: Nov 29 20:28:32 aws-management dovecot: imap([email protected]): Error: open(/home/vmail/emailuser/Maildir/dovecot-uidlist.lock) failed: No space left on device df -Th输出 Filesystem Type Size Used Avail Use% Mounted on /dev/xvda1 ext4 7.8G 3.9G 3.8G 51% / […]
在为UNIX分区新系统磁盘时,对于桌面和/或服务器,您最喜欢的策略是什么? 请包括磁盘分区布局,文件系统格式和选项,安装点,RAID级别,LVM组和卷,encryption以及任何其他相关设置。
什么命令可以告诉我最后一次文件系统是fsck'd? date会很好,但是自从上一次fsck以来,我已经决定了坐骑的数量。 我已经在fsck *,lsattr和stat中find了这个,所以我没有看到它。
我正在尝试使用ext4文件系统来testing需要压缩存储的项目,因为我使用的应用程序依赖于ext4function。 有什么生产/稳定的解决scheme在那里透明压缩ext4? 我曾经尝试过: 启用压缩的ZFS卷上的Ext4 。 这实际上有一个不利的影响。 我试图创build一个启用了lz4压缩的ZFS卷,并在/ dev / zvol /上创build了一个ext4文件系统,但是zfs卷显示了实际使用的两倍,压缩似乎没有任何影响。 # du -hs /mnt/test **1.1T** /mnt/test # zfs list NAME USED AVAIL REFER MOUNTPOINT pool 15.2T 2.70G 290K /pool pool/test 15.2T 13.1T **2.14T** – ZFS创build命令 zpool create pool raidz2 /dev/sdb1 /dev/sdc1 /dev/sdd1 /dev/sde2 /dev/sdf1 /dev/sdg1 /dev/sdh2 /dev/sdi1 zfs set recordsize=128k pool zfs create -p […]